Specifications
Insulation Color: Black
Contact Finish Thickness - Post: --
Contact Material: Beryllium Copper
Contact Shape: Square
Insulation Material: Liquid Crystal Polymer (LCP)
Applications: --
Voltage Rating: 400VAC
Current Rating: 4.1A per Contact
Features: Board Lock
Ingress Protection: --
Mated Stacking Heights: --
Contact Finish - Post: Tin
Material Flammability Rating: --
Operating Temperature: -55°C ~ 125°C
Contact Length - Post: --
Insulation Height: 0.144" (3.66mm)
Series: HLE
Contact Finish Thickness - Mating: 30.0µin (0.76µm)
Contact Finish - Mating: Gold
Fastening Type: Push-Pull
Termination: Solder
Mounting Type: Surface Mount
Row Spacing - Mating: 0.100" (2.54mm)
Number of Rows: 2
Pitch - Mating: 0.100" (2.54mm)
Number of Positions Loaded: All
Number of Positions: 6
Style: Board to Board
Contact Type: Female Socket
Connector Type: Receptacle, Bottom Entry
Part Status: Active
Packaging: Tube
